Copics are significantly cheaper in Japan, about $3-$4 each for Copic Sketch depending on exchange rate. I've bought most of my Copics at this price range. What makes Copics worth it is their durability, my oldest Copic marker is 24 years old. You can refill the ink, change the brush tips. If you ever lose the lid, there are empty markers available. I only ever had one Copic marker that dried out on me, I have a total of 300 of them. Can't say the same thing on other brands. For people on a budget, I always recommend getting the Grey ciao set with 5 markers, then whatever other cheaper brand they prefer for the other colours.

No shade to Jazza or his artist's collection but i've tried Spectrum Noir before and i have to say, i wasn't all that satisfied. The markers didn't last nearly enough ink-wise as Copics do and in some the nibs frayed almost from the very beginning, and i'm not to abuse my markers in general. There's also the fact that (as far as i know) Spectrum Noir doesn't make refill inks or spare nibs so when the marker is out, it's done, you have to throw it out. Now i know Copics are expensive as hell but you also don't need all of their colours either. I'm sure Spectrum Noir is a fine product for the price it's marketed at and if you're on a budget and just want to try your hand at alcohol markers...by all means, go ahead, it's just not the BETTER product and if you're planning on using markers long term i would suggest saving up some and picking the right colours of Copic Markers to buy and future refills(that fill your marker multiple times btw) rather than keep buying the same colours again and again.

Agree 100% that expensive markers are not necessarily better than cheaper alternatives. Where I've found the difference between Copics and less expensive markers are in the durability, Copics are refillable and have various replacement nibs (plus some surrounding items that are also good). I still think the cheaper Ciao are superior to Sketch tho. Also, Copics can take a lot of rough use without taking any damage. I have shaky hands so unfortunately I must press down pretty hard or it looks like I've drawn in an earthquake. I call them the cockroaches of alcohol markers, once you got them they will survive almost anything. The only times I've managed to bust a nib (like at 5:20) was when I got greedy and tried to eke out color when the ink was completely out.

I learnt through Karla Magana, who still uses her prismacolour alcohol markers she has had since high school that dried out markers do not mean the pigment has dried but rarther the alcohol has evaporated. I bought rubbing alcohol from my supermarket (isopropryl alcohol) & removing one side tip and with a dropper or pipette drop 2 to 3 millimetres into the barrel and voila you super juicy alcohol marker like the day it was made. I have even done this successfully with copic ciao. Hope that helps ppl on a limited budget avoid sending perfectly usable markers to landfill. Something I don't think manufacturers want us to know. But it works.
